Solito
A Read with Jenna Pick: A Memoir
What's it about
Have you ever wondered what it’s like to risk everything for a new life? Get ready to experience a gripping, nine-week journey through the eyes of a nine-year-old boy traveling alone from El Salvador to the United States, hoping to reunite with his parents. This powerful memoir plunges you into the heart of a perilous trek. You'll join young Javier as he navigates treacherous landscapes and relies on the unpredictable kindness of strangers. Discover the resilience of the human spirit and the true meaning of family in this unforgettable story of hope and survival.
Meet the author
Javier Zamora is a Radcliffe Fellow at Harvard University and a recipient of a National Endowment for the Arts fellowship, holding fellowships from prestigious institutions like Stanford and Colgate. His award-winning memoir, Solito, is a deeply personal account of his own nine-week journey as an unaccompanied nine-year-old from El Salvador to the United States. Zamora’s lived experience provides an unflinching, intimate, and powerful perspective on the harrowing realities and enduring hope of a child migrant seeking to reunite with his parents.
